Shrimp Fettuccine in White Sauce, also known as Fettuccine Alfredo with shrimp, is a rich and creamy Italian-American pasta dish. It typically features tender shrimp and flat fettuccine noodles coated in a luscious sauce made from butter, heavy cream, and Parmesan cheese. This dish is a popular staple in Italian-American cuisine, often found in casual dining restaurants.

💡 What's interesting

Culturally, this dish represents a classic example of Italian-American adaptation, transforming a simpler Italian preparation into a richer, cream-based version. Nutritionally, it's a prime example of how a single meal can exceed daily recommended fat intake, making it an occasional indulgence rather than a dietary staple.
